Dev — quick handover for tonight. Hardware lab at Copperline is mostly quiet; the Brackett prototype is charging on bench 2, leave it be until 3 a.m., then unplug. Spare multimeters are back in the tall cabinet. Janitorial comes through around midnight, so prop nothing open. They rotated the door code this morning — the new one's below.

turnstile pass: bdg-YSYEOM-15550308

Data-centre cage visits — reception process. Visitors to the Larkspur Hall facility must pre-register via the access portal. On arrival: check photo ID against the booking, issue a visitor badge, and call the duty engineer to escort. No bags beyond the mantrap; lockers are opposite the front desk. Escorts stay with visitors at all times inside the hall. The cage door on Aisle 12 uses a keypad; the current entry code is below.

badge for tahog-kagaf: bdg-KV-0

## Nightly Reindex (Skimmerhawk Search)

Every night at 02:10, the reindex job rebuilds the Skimmerhawk document index from the Pondworks content store. It runs on the batch pool, takes roughly 40 minutes, and writes to a shadow index before an atomic alias swap. If the job fails twice in a row, on-call gets paged; a manual rerun from the `reindex-nightly` job page is safe and idempotent. The job authenticates to the Pondworks export endpoint using the key that follows.

API key for yagag-fawif: zpat4_Gful